Inapected ont: 27,854 ba wheat, 422,392 bu corn, 16,021 bn oats, 1,409 bu rye. ‘A movement {9 understood to he on foot to stop the selling of memberships in the Chicago Board of Trade to ontelders~by tranefer—tlll the mem- berehip la tedaced to, esy, 1,000 men. In orter to do tia it 1s proposed to Ox a price at which the Board witl purchase from retiring members their privileges in tho Associatian. The advocates of the measuro claim that by this means & membership would become much more valuable than now, as It wonld reduce the Intense competition which haa cnt commissions in many cases below a living rate, It might also be pro- dnetive of another resnlt,—the trimming down of the immenee epecniation sometimes complainedof, Whether or not it wonld tead to the formation of a new organization fs another question, Some of our provision dealers wers compiaining rather loudly yesterday that orders had fallen of in consequence of the break in prices the previons lay. mand for meats, but that tho orders were with- drawn when the market weakened, and they in- thmated it as thelr opinion that the break tn prices wan n mischierous procedare, not-warrantea by the facts of actual supply and demand. ‘They stated that there was a good order tle- ‘The stocks of wheat In the ten principal out- ports of the United Kingdom, on the 1st of July, are reported at 1,202,000 qr. of 100,000 gra wheat and the cauivalent of 35,000 @40,000 in dour during last week, was regarded yesterday by many as an atgument in favor of tower prices.
